Salinity and temperature sensors are implemented in classes.

Dependencies:   mbed

Revision:
12:7a48b90b493e
Parent:
11:dcaaf1bb21ce
Child:
13:142a142a7ac5
--- a/main.cpp	Wed Jun 22 00:16:33 2016 +0000
+++ b/main.cpp	Wed Jun 22 12:34:37 2016 +0000
@@ -7,6 +7,7 @@
 #include "SalinitySensor.h"
 #include "TemperatureSensor.h"
 #include "Thermostat.h"
+#include "Procedure.h"
 #include "Waterplay.h"
 #include "TextLCD.h"
 #include "Printer.h"
@@ -26,7 +27,7 @@
 int keep_running = 1;
 Serial serial(USBTX, USBRX);
 Flasher led1(LED1);
-Flasher alarm(p20);
+Flasher alarm(p5);
 Printer printer(serial, lcd);
  
 SalinitySensor salinitySensor(
@@ -64,11 +65,19 @@
     led1,
     alarm
 );
+
+DigitalIn button(p7);
+
+Procedure procedure(
+    printer,
+    button
+);
  
 int main()
 {
     printer.display();
     led1.flash(1);
+    //procedure.proceed();
     //tank.initialize();
  
     while(keep_running) {